gpt4 book ai didi

swift - 将监听器附加到 `MIDIGetNumberOfSources`

转载 作者:可可西里 更新时间:2023-11-01 02:04:57 25 4
gpt4 key购买 nike

我正在处理一个 CoreMIDI 项目,我想在其中运行一个函数,每次添加或删除设备时。我知道您可以检查的是 MIDIGetNumberOfSources 连接的 MIDI 源的数量,但是是否可以将监听器或观察器附加到该函数,这样我就可以在每次发生变化时运行一个函数?

提前致谢

最佳答案

您在 MIDINotifyBlock 中执行此操作。

查看传入的通知。

func MyMIDINotifyBlock(midiNotification: UnsafePointer<MIDINotification>) {        
let notification = midiNotification.pointee

switch notification.messageID {
// Some aspect of the current MIDISetup has changed.
case.msgSetupChanged:

关于swift - 将监听器附加到 `MIDIGetNumberOfSources`,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43847766/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com